Commercial slab construction services involve the creation of sturdy, flat concrete foundations used to support various types of commercial buildings. These services typically include site preparation, formwork, reinforcement, pouring, and finishing of concrete slabs. Contractors focus on ensuring that the slabs are level, durable, and capable of bearing the weight and stress of commercial structures such as warehouses, retail stores, office buildings, and manufacturing facilities. The process requires precise planning and execution to meet the structural and load-bearing requirements of the specific property.

One of the primary issues that commercial slab construction addresses is the need for a reliable foundation that can prevent settling, cracking, or shifting over time. Properly constructed slabs help mitigate problems related to uneven settling, which can cause structural damage or safety hazards. Additionally, these slabs provide a smooth, level surface that facilitates the construction of flooring systems and other structural elements. Skilled contractors also ensure proper drainage and moisture control, which are critical for maintaining the integrity of the foundation and preventing issues such as mold, corrosion, or deterioration.

The types of properties that typically utilize commercial slab construction services include warehouses, distribution centers, retail outlets, office complexes, and industrial facilities. These structures often require large, open floor plans that benefit from concrete slabs providing a solid base for heavy equipment, high foot traffic, or storage racks. Commercial properties with parking lots or loading docks also rely on slab construction to create durable, long-lasting surfaces capable of handling frequent vehicle movement and weight loads. The versatility and strength of concrete slabs make them a common choice for a wide range of commercial applications.

Cost Range for Commercial Slab Construction - The typical cost for a commercial slab can vary between $6 to $12 per square foot, depending on factors like thickness and reinforcement. For example, a 1,000-square-foot slab might cost around $6,000 to $12,000. Local pros can provide estimates tailored to specific project needs.

Factors Affecting Cost - Expenses may increase due to site preparation, soil conditions, and additional reinforcement requirements. For instance, challenging soil conditions could raise costs by 20% or more. Contact local contractors for precise quotes based on site specifics.

Additional Cost Considerations - Costs also depend on the complexity of the design and any necessary formwork or finishing work. An average project might range from $7,000 to $15,000 for a standard commercial slab. Local service providers can help determine accurate pricing for your project.

Regional Cost Variations - Prices can fluctuate based on regional labor rates and material costs, with estimates in Graham, WA, typically aligning with nearby areas. Expect to see price differences of up to 15% depending on local market conditions. Consult local pros for detailed cost assessments.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

Are there different types of slabs used in commercial construction? Yes, common types include poured-in-place slabs, precast slabs, and reinforced concrete slabs, each suited for different building requirements and load capacities.

What is involved in the commercial slab construction process? The process typically includes site preparation, formwork installation, reinforcement placement, concrete pouring, and finishing to ensure a durable and level slab surface.
